Overview

This is an ideal role for an Audit/Audit & Accounts Senior, or experienced Semi-Senior, to join a rapidly growing and ambitious independent firm who are known for their quality of clients and friendly working environment. Client Details A fast-growing and well-known independent firm who have recently opened a new office and are planning to double in size over the next 5 years. Description Acting as the first point of contact for our clients on a day-to-day basis. Demonstrating excellent writing, research and presentation skills (proficient in power point, excel and word). Anticipating client needs, and communicating effectively with clients in both written and verbal exchanges. Acting at all times with the Firm's best interests in mind. Acts with integrity in all dealings. Assisting in the planning, execution and finalisation of all areas of the audit assignment for manager or partner review, providing solutions and seeking input for areas of concern and judgement. Demonstrating an understanding of the different types of risk, understanding the Firm's approach and policies for managing risk in relevant business and applicable legal and regulatory rules and following policies. Considering and managing risk (reputational, operational and credit) in all interactions with clients. Showing a sense of urgency and understanding of how their work (including speed, attention to detail, and quality) impacts the Firm's ability to serve clients. Producing work for the Manager and/or Partner review, clearly highlighting issues and providing potential solutions to issues identified. Demonstrating business development skills an identifying additional sales opportunities. Demonstrating an application and solution-based approach to problem solving, referred to for research on delivery of solutions in that field on client assignments Identifying areas requiring improvement in the client's business processes and possible recommendations and prepare and deliver Audit Findings Reports to be provided to the client. Taking primary responsibility for monitoring progress against budget, and when the actual differs from the budget then gain a full understanding for the Manager.
